About This Item

New York: Bantam Dell Pub Group, 1998. Book. N-Fine. Hardcover. 1st Edition. A square solid tight clean copy. This copy has had four page corner folds. First US edition translated by Margaret Rocques. Over-all a pretty nice copy..
